Yes I can understand a lot of your points.

I watched some more of his videos about games I already knew. But even if I'm not the same opinion on some the points he makes I enjoyed watching the videos anyway.

I don't share his rating of "Dark Forces". I never found it too difficult or had problem with its weaponry. But that's OK - he tells his opinion on a game and as he does the videos I don't see why he shouldn't pic the games he is interested in to show :)

Actually I like, that his reviews are a bit subjective. It's like in the time when I read gamingmagiznes. It wasn't that unusually that different magazines had different thoughts and different scores about the same game. A game that got a award in the ASM could as well "only" get an average rating in PowerPlay or so.

Not like today where nearly every magazine rates games the same - at least in most times :). OK there are of course less rubbish games on the market as back than, but I liked the much more subjective tests back in the early days of those magazines.

Hmm... having watched a few episodes now (no, I didn't know about it), I'm wondering why the guy is calling this "reviews".

What I like about it is that
a) The videos don't only consist of swearing and shouting.
b) The guy is prepared, selects carefully what to show and does not do his commentary "live".

However, what does he talk about? There is a lot of pure exposition: What is the game about (plot) and what does it consist of. The latter can sometimes get pretty tiresome. For Magic Carpet, he seriously showed & described every single spell. But for what? Only for the sake of describing them, nothing else. There is never any evaluation of different aspects. It's the same style of reviewing which drove me away from reading professional magazines in the 90s: The implicit belief that listing lots and lots of facts will miraculously lead to an "objective" verdict.

Then, there are some hints, which might be interesting, but I also wouldn't count as appropriate for a review. Same for "Dosbox settings".

Quote:
I think he overdraws the difficulty of the game a bit

Same in many other episodes. Raptor too hard? That's one of the easiest shooters ever made! And Raptor being considered "one of the best shooters ever"? I've never seen that game on any "best of" list.

It's also unfortunate (though completely subjective) that the selection of games is fairly uninteresting in my opinion. Typical US selection of fairly crappy and well-covered/overrated games (Abuse is "forgotten"? It's everywhere!).

All this is a bit of a pity, considering he's making this in a much more professional way and style than most of the teenagers trying themselves at something like this.
